如何在Ubuntu 20.04上安装Anaconda

 

 
 
 
 

Anaconda是一种流行的Python / R数据科学和机器学习平台,用于大规模数据处理,预测分析和科学计算。

Anaconda发行版附带250个开源数据包,并且可以从Anaconda存储库中安装超过7500个其他包。它还包括conda命令行工具和称为Anaconda Navigator的桌面图形用户界面。

本教程将引导您完成在Ubuntu 20.04上安装Anaconda Python Distribution的过程。

安装Anaconda

在撰写本文时,Anaconda的最新稳定版本为2020.02。在下载安装程序脚本之前,请访问“ 下载”页面,并检查是否有新版本的Anaconda for Python 3可下载。

完成以下步骤在Ubuntu 20.04上安装Anaconda:

  1. Anaconda Navigator是基于QT的GUI。如果要在台式计算机上安装Anaconda,并且要使用GUI应用程序,请安装以下软件包。否则,请跳过此步骤。

    sudo apt install libgl1-mesa-glx libegl1-mesa libxrandr2 libxrandr2 libxss1 libxcursor1 libxcomposite1 libasound2 libxi6 libxtst6
  2. 使用Web浏览器下载Anaconda安装脚本或wget

    wget -P /tmp https://repo.anaconda.com/archive/Anaconda3-2020.07-Linux-x86_64.sh

    下载可能需要一些时间,具体取决于您的连接速度。

  3. 此步骤是可选的,但建议验证脚本的数据完整性。

    使用以下sha256sum命令显示脚本校验和:

    sha256sum /tmp/Anaconda3-2020.07-Linux-x86_64.sh

    输出应如下所示:

    2b9f088b2022edb474915d9f69a803d6449d5fdb4c303041f60ac4aefcc208bb  /tmp/Anaconda3-2020.02-Linux-x86_64.sh

    确保上面命令中打印的哈希值您在适当的Anaconda版本上在64位Linux页面上使用Python 3Anaconda上可用的哈希值匹配。

    https://docs.anaconda.com/anaconda/install/hashes/Anaconda3-2020.07-Linux-x86_64.sh-hash/
     
  4. 运行脚本以开始安装过程:

    bash /tmp/Anaconda3-2020.07-Linux-x86_64.sh

    您应该看到类似以下的输出:

    Welcome to Anaconda3 2020.07
    
    In order to continue the installation process, please review the license
    agreement.
    Please, press ENTER to continue
    >>> 

    ENTER继续。要滚动浏览许可证,请使用ENTER键。审核完许可证后,将要求您批准许可证条款:

    Do you approve the license terms? [yes|no]

    键入yes以接受许可证,然后将提示您选择安装位置:

    Anaconda3 will now be installed into this location:
    /home/linuxize/anaconda3
    
        - Press ENTER to confirm the location
        - Press CTRL-C to abort the installation
        - Or specify a different location below

    对于大多数用户,默认位置应该合适。按下ENTER以确认位置。

    安装可能需要一些时间,一旦完成,脚本将询问您是否要运行conda init。输入yes

    Installation finished.
    Do you wish the installer to initialize Anaconda3
    by running conda init? [yes|no]

    这会将命令行工具添加conda到系统的PATH

    要激活Anaconda安装,您可以关闭并重新打开外壳,或PATH通过键入以下命令将新的环境变量加载到当前的外壳会话中:

    source ~/.bashrc

    验证conda终端中的安装类型。

而已!您已经在Ubuntu计算机上成功安装了Anaconda,然后就可以开始使用它了。

如果在桌面系统上安装了Anaconda,请anaconda-navigator在终端中输入以下内容来打开Navigator GUI :

 

更新水蟒

更新Anaconda是一个非常简单的过程。打开您的终端并输入:

<span style="color:#2d3748"><code>conda update --all</code></span>

如果有更新,conda将显示一个列表并提示您确认更新:

The following packages will be UPDATED:

  anaconda-navigator                          1.9.12-py37_0 --> 1.9.12-py37_1
  conda                                        4.8.2-py37_0 --> 4.8.3-py37_0
  conda-package-han~                   1.6.0-py37h7b6447c_0 --> 1.6.1-py37h7b6447c_0


Proceed ([y]/n)? 

最好定期更新Anaconda安装。

卸载Anaconda

如果要从Ubuntu系统上卸载Anaconda,请删除 Anaconda安装目录以及在安装过程中创建的所有其他文件:

<span style="color:#2d3748"><code>rm -rf ~/anaconda3 ~/.condarc ~/.conda ~/.continuum</code></span>

打开~/.bashrc文件,然后从PATH环境变量中删除Anaconda目录:

〜/ .bashrc
<span style="color:#2d3748"><code class="language-sh"><span style="color:#60a0b0"><em># >>> conda initialize >>></em></span>
<span style="color:#60a0b0"><em># !! Contents within this block are managed by 'conda init' !!</em></span>
<span style="color:#bb60d5">__conda_setup</span><span style="color:#666666">=</span><span style="color:#4070a0">"</span><span style="color:#007020"><strong>$(</strong></span><span style="color:#4070a0">'/home/linuxize/anaconda3/bin/conda'</span> <span style="color:#4070a0">'shell.bash'</span> <span style="color:#4070a0">'hook'</span> 2> /dev/null<span style="color:#007020"><strong>)</strong></span><span style="color:#4070a0">"</span>
<span style="color:#007020"><strong>if</strong></span> <span style="color:#666666">[</span> <span style="color:#bb60d5">$?</span> -eq <span style="color:#40a070">0</span> <span style="color:#666666">]</span>; <span style="color:#007020"><strong>then</strong></span>
    <span style="color:#007020">eval</span> <span style="color:#4070a0">"</span><span style="color:#bb60d5">$__conda_setup</span><span style="color:#4070a0">"</span>
<span style="color:#007020"><strong>else</strong></span>
    <span style="color:#007020"><strong>if</strong></span> <span style="color:#666666">[</span> -f <span style="color:#4070a0">"/home/linuxize/anaconda3/etc/profile.d/conda.sh"</span> <span style="color:#666666">]</span>; <span style="color:#007020"><strong>then</strong></span>
        . <span style="color:#4070a0">"/home/linuxize/anaconda3/etc/profile.d/conda.sh"</span>
    <span style="color:#007020"><strong>else</strong></span>
        <span style="color:#007020">export</span> <span style="color:#bb60d5">PATH</span><span style="color:#666666">=</span><span style="color:#4070a0">"/home/linuxize/anaconda3/bin:</span><span style="color:#bb60d5">$PATH</span><span style="color:#4070a0">"</span>
    <span style="color:#007020"><strong>fi</strong></span>
<span style="color:#007020"><strong>fi</strong></span>
<span style="color:#007020">unset</span> __conda_setup
<span style="color:#60a0b0"><em># <<< conda initialize <<<</em></span></code></span>

结论

我们已经向您展示了如何在Ubuntu 20.04上安装Anaconda。您现在应该查看官方的conda入门指南。

  • 5
    点赞
  • 48
    收藏
    觉得还不错? 一键收藏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值